CLRC Inc is a private foundation established in 1998, headquartered in New York City (575 Lexington Ave, Floor 34). The organization operates as an independent foundation with a 501(c)(3) designation.

Under IRS private-foundation payout rules, Clrc Inc reported a distributable amount of $2.2M for 2024 — the minimum it must pay out in qualifying distributions.
Mission & Focus Areas
CLRC Inc's grantmaking focuses on Education, Philanthropy, Voluntarism & Grantmaking, and Human Services. The foundation has identified a program area related to legacy heritage programming.
Grantmaking
CLRC Inc made $1,917,867 in grants in 2024, with total giving reported at $2,000,037. Typical grant awards range from $6 to $980,133.

Financial History
Multi-year comparison from IRS filings
As of 2024:
- Total Assets: $36,931,320
- Total Revenues: $3,523,511
- Total Expenses: $2,270,547
- Number of Employees: 0
| Metric |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Assets | $36,931,320 | $35,769,049 | $35,149,887 |
| Revenue | $3,523,511 | $2,855,854 | $2,179,369 |
| Expenses | $2,270,547 | $2,236,522 | $2,921,462 |
| Qualifying Distributions | $2,004,982 | $1,970,877 | $2,259,802 |
| Net Investment Income | $3,274,676 | $2,564,583 | $1,514,095 |
| Distributable Amount | $2,234,852 | $2,028,684 | $2,068,608 |

Among its reported 2024 grants, the largest include Legacy Heritage Programming Xii Llc ($753,122), Clalit Health Services ($506,995), Camp Ramah in New England ($225,000).
| Recipient | Purpose | Amount |
|---|---|---|
| CLALIT HEALTH SERVICES | FUNDING TO SUPPORT CONSTRUCTION OF THE HOSPITAL AND REHABILITATION CENTER. | $506,995 |
| LEGACY HERITAGE INVESTORS I LLC NEW YORK, NY | FROM PASSTHROUGH | $66 |
| LEGACY HERITAGE PROGRAMMING XII LLC NEW YORK, NY | THE PROGRAM INCORPORATES AN INTEGRATED CURRICULUM SPANNING THE TWO-YEAR DURATION OF THE FIRST PHASE OF THE PROJECT TO DEEPEN THE JEWISH KNOWLEDGE OF PARTICIPANTS AND EXPOSE THEM TO CAREER PATHS AS JEWISH COMMUNAL PROFESSIONALS. FELLOWS CONTINUE TO BE MENTORED DURING THEIR SENIOR YEAR OF COLLEGE AND POST-GRADUATION AS PART OF AN ALUMNI NETWORK. ADDITIONALLY, INTERNSHIPS AND FELLOWSHIPS ARE AVAILABLE DURING THE SECOND PHASE OF THE PROGRAM TO SELECTED PARTICIPANTS TO ATTEND GRADUATE SCHOOL TO BECOME RABBIS, EDUCATORS OR JEWISH COMMUNAL PROFESSIONALS. | $753,122 |
| SHAMOON COLLEGE OF ENGINEERING | FUND FOR THE CONSTRUCTION OF THE COLLEGE'S PHYSICS DEPARTMENT BUILDING. | $87,341 |
| AMERICAN FRIENDS OF THE SOROKA MEDICAL CENTER INC SCARSDALE, NY | FUNDING TO SUPPORT THE PURCHASE OF MEDICAL EQUIPMENT. | $77,100 |
| AKIVA COMMUNITY DAY SCHOOL NASHVILLE, TN | FUNDING TO CREATE, RENOVATE OR ENHANCE SPACE FOR EDUCATIONAL PROGRAMMING; PURCHASE EQUIPMENT FOR EDUCATIONAL PROGRAMMING AND PROVIDE FOR PROFESSIONAL DEVELOPMENT OF EDUCATIONAL FACULTY AND STAFF. | $83,333 |
| AMERICAN JEWISH COMMITTEE NEW YORK, NY | GENERAL SUPPORT FOR ORGANIZATION'S CHARITABLE PROGRAMMING. | $150,000 |
| CHILDREN'S HOSPITAL MEDICAL CENTER CINCINNATI, OH | GENERAL SUPPORT FOR ORGANIZATION'S FELLOWSHIP PROJECT. | $46,700 |
| JEWISH BOOK TRUST INC CHICAGO, IL | GENERAL SUPPORT FOR ORGANIZATION'S CHARITABLE PROGRAMMING. | $70,380 |
| CAMP RAMAH IN NEW ENGLAND UNIVERSITY HEIGHTS, OH | GENERAL SUPPORT FOR ORGANIZATION'S CHARITABLE PROGRAMMING. | $225,000 |
